01.Introduction: Why not use Optifine?
Optifine was king for 10 years, but its code is closed and invasive. Sodium is open-source and rewrites Minecraft's rendering pipeline using modern OpenGL. The result? While Optifine improves FPS by 50%, Sodium improves it by 300-400% and eliminates lag spikes when Java's Garbage Collector runs.
Don't do it Manually.
Voltris Optimizer automates this entire guide and removes Windows delay in seconds.
02.Chapter 1: The Trinity of Performance (Installation)
Step 1: Fabric Loader
Download and install the Fabric Loader for your game version (e.g., 1.21). It is the lightweight base for mods.
Step 2: Essential Mods (.jar)
Place these in your %appdata%\.minecraft\mods folder:
- Sodium: The graphics engine.
- Lithium: Optimizes game physics and AI (Server-side).
- Indium: Rendering compatibility.
- FerriteCore: Reduces RAM usage by half.
Step 3: Shaders? Use Iris.
Iris Shaders uses Sodium to run shaders (BSL, Complementary) with double the FPS of Optifine.
03.Chapter 2: Configuring Sodium (Video)
Press Shift+P in the menu (if you have Reese's Sodium Options) or go to Video Settings.
| Render Distance | 8-12 Chunks | Anything above 16 limits the CPU, not the GPU. |
| Simulation Distance | 5 Chunks | Controls the distance redstone/mobs work. Keep it low for FPS. |
| VSync | Off | Limit FPS manually if needed (e.g., 144), don't use VSync. |
| Mipmap Levels | 4x | Makes distant textures smooth. Low cost. |
| Chunk Builder | Multithreaded | Uses all cores to load the world. |
04.Chapter 3: RAM Allocation (Java Arguments)
The myth: "The more RAM, the better." Wrong.
If you give 16GB to Vanilla Minecraft, Java will become lazy and accumulate junk. When it decides to clean it (GC Dump), your game will freeze for 2 seconds.
Ideal Values (Launch Options):
- Vanilla/Sodium: 2GB to 4GB.
- Light Modpacks (50 mods): 4GB to 6GB.
- Heavy Modpacks (All The Mods): 8GB to 10GB.
Never exceed 50% of your PC's total RAM (to leave some for Windows).
A1.Chapter 4: Nvidium (RTX Only)
Mesh Shaders Rendering
If you have an RTX 3000 or 4000 series GPU (e.g., 3060, 4060).
Install the Nvidium mod alongside Sodium.
It uses Mesh Shading technology to render insane distances (32, 64, even 128 Chunks) without losing FPS. It's technological black magic.
Note: Incompatible with Shaders. You choose: Insane Render Distance (Nvidium) or beautiful lighting (Iris).
A2.Chapter 5: Entity Culling (Hidden Entities)
Standard Minecraft renders pigs and zombies even if they are behind a wall.
The Entity Culling mod stops drawing what you can't see.
This is crucial if you have a mob farm or many chests/item frames at your base. Saves 30-50 FPS in crowded bases.
A3.Chapter 6: Java Runtime (JDK 17/21)
Make sure to use a modern Java.
- Minecraft 1.18+: Requires Java 17.
- Minecraft 1.20.5+: Requires Java 21.
Use GraalVM or Adoptium Temurin instead of the standard Oracle Java for a slight improvement in Garbage Collector (G1GC) performance.
A4.Chapter 7: Distant Horizons (LODs)
Want to see the whole world to the horizon without lag?
The Distant Horizons mod creates simplified versions (LOD) of distant chunks. You can see mountains 128 chunks away with the overhead of 16 chunks.
Works with Iris Shaders (recent versions). It's the future of visual Minecraft.
Chapter 8: Servers and Ping
If FPS is high but blocks snap back when you break them (Rubberbanding).
This is server TPS (Ticks Per Second) lag or Ping.
Install the Mod Menu mod to see Ping in the server list (Tab).
There's no way to fix low TPS (the server owner's fault), but using an optimized DNS (Cloudflare) can improve route stability.
Chapter 9: Exclusive Fullscreen
Minecraft runs in "Borderless Window" by default.
Go to Video Settings, change to Fullscreen, and set the correct resolution and Hz (e.g., 1920x1080@144).
This drastically reduces input lag.
Chapter 10: TLauncher and Piracy (Risks)
Many alternative launchers contain spyware.
We recommend using Prism Launcher or Modrinth App. They are open-source, manage mods automatically, and support both original and offline accounts (with setup). They are much lighter and safer than TLauncher.
Don't do it Manually.
Voltris Optimizer automates this entire guide and removes Windows delay in seconds.
Written by a verified expert
Douglas Felipe M. Gonçalves
Expert in Windows system optimization with years of experience in hardware diagnostics, kernel tuning, and advanced technical support. Founder of Voltris and developer of the Voltris Optimizer.
Meet the Voltris TeamConclusion and Next Steps
By following this guide on Minecraft Optimization (2026): The Post-Optifine Era (Sodium & Iris), you are equipped with the verified technical knowledge to solve this issue with confidence.
If you still have difficulties after following all steps, our expert support team is available for a personalized remote diagnosis. Every system is unique and may require a specific approach.
